A Proposed California Bill, SB 278, Aims to Protect Seniors From Financial Scams
By Justice For Our Parents
A proposed California bill, SB 278, aims to protect seniors from financial scams by temporarily halting large transactions if banks suspect elder fraud. The bill, championed by Sen. @BillDodd, would require banks to delay transactions over $5,000 for at least three days when fraud is suspected and notify a designated contact.
Inspired by cases like Alice Lin, an 81-year-old woman who lost her life savings to scammers, this bill seeks to prevent future losses and ensure banks act responsibly to safeguard their elderly clients. If enacted, the bill would commence January 1, 2026.
